OMRON VENTURES CO., LTD. is a corporate venture capital firm that strategically invests in innovative startups across the globe. The firm’s core function involves fostering business co-creation opportunities, aiming to integrate startup technologies and agility with OMRON’s established business domains. Its approach centers on identifying and supporting ventures that align with key social challenges, such as advancements in healthcare, digital societal development, and carbon neutrality.
Established on July 1, 2014, OMRON VENTURES was founded as the venture capital arm of OMRON Corporation. The foundational insight was to accelerate innovation and address complex societal issues by forming synergistic partnerships with external startups. Naosuke Kamiya serves as the CEO, leading the firm’s efforts to build a bridge between the agility of new ventures and the scale of a global corporation.

OMRON VENTURES CO., LTD. is a corporate venture capital firm based in Tokyo, Japan, focused on investing in technology startups primarily in automation, electronics, and healthcare sectors. It leverages OMRON Corporation’s core sensing and control technologies, integrating them with emerging technologies such as AI, robotics, and IoT to create new value in healthcare, manufacturing, and mobility. The firm targets early to growth-stage companies, particularly at Series A and B rounds, aiming to foster innovation aligned with OMRON’s strategic domains and generate substantial returns[1][2][5].
OMRON VENTURES was established on July 1, 2014, as the venture capital arm of OMRON Corporation, a major Japanese electrical equipment manufacturer founded in 1933. The venture capital tradition at OMRON traces back to Kazuma Tateishi, OMRON’s founder, who initiated Kyoto Enterprise Development (KED) in the 1970s, recognized as Japan’s oldest private venture capital firm. This legacy underpins OMRON VENTURES’ mission to promote business development and incubation by investing in startups that complement OMRON’s core technologies and business areas[3][1].
